Problem with air gun

I bought a Harbor Freight's HVLP Spray Gun and I was figuring out how it works today (I've never painted a car with an air sprayer) so when I hooked it up to the air compressor, the air control knob continually leaked air. It didn't matter if I turned it clockwise or counter-clockwise, it was leaking. Is the gun flawed?
Another problem I am having is that there was very little air being shot through the nozzle. So, I'm not sure why the control knob was leaking, but is the reason why there was very little air passing through is because I have a 30 gallon air compressor?
